In geometry, collinear refers to three or more points that lie on the same straight line. This concept is based on the fundamental principle that all points on a straight line share the same direction and are equally spaced from each other. Understanding collinear is essential for solving geometric problems and calculating distances between points. To determine if points are collinear, one can use the concept of slope, which is a measure of the steepness of a line.
